The KPIs That Matter Most
Not all metrics are created equal. Here are six KPIs that cut through the noise and help you focus on what truly drives alumni engagement:
1. Alumni Referrals
Referrals aren’t just metrics—they’re trust in action. When alumni refer others, it shows your program works and your relationships are strong.
How to Measure:
- Track referrals in your CRM.
- Separate direct referrals (alumni recommending friends) from indirect referrals (positive reviews driving inquiries).
2. Event Participation
Events create moments that matter. They’re where connection turns into community.
How to Measure:
- Monitor attendance and RSVPs.
- Identify repeat attendees—they’re your most engaged alumni.
3. Communication Engagement
Every touchpoint is a chance to connect. From birthday texts to newsletters, small gestures build trust.
How to Measure:
- Track open rates, clicks, and responses.
- Look for patterns: What sparks engagement? What falls flat?
4. Donations and Financial Contributions
Donations are more than dollars—they’re alumni saying, “I believe in what you do.”
How to Measure:
- Measure total contributions, average gift size, and donor growth over time.
- Track the impact of campaigns on giving behavior.
5. Retention and Re-Engagement
Retention shows who’s sticking around. Re-engagement tells you how to bring people back.
How to Measure:
- Track who attends events or responds to outreach year over year.
- Measure the success of campaigns aimed at re-engaging inactive alumni.
6. Risk Identification and Support
Some KPIs are about prevention. Spotting alumni in crisis and providing timely support is a metric that truly matters.
How to Measure:

- Measure the outcomes of interventions—referrals, follow-ups, and resolutions.
